Fair salary from 🇳🇿 New Zealand to 🇵🇹 Portugal
Cost-of-living ratio 0.68× — Portugal has a lower cost of living than New Zealand, so the fair equivalent is smaller — same purchasing power, lower sticker price. Price levels: New Zealand 0.891, Portugal 0.603 (US = 1.0).
Salary conversion table
| New Zealand salary | Fair Portugal equivalent | In EUR |
|---|---|---|
| $50,000 | $33,838 | 31,267 EUR |
| $80,000 | $54,141 | 50,027 EUR |
| $120,000 | $81,212 | 75,040 EUR |
| $180,000 | $121,818 | 112,560 EUR |
| $250,000 | $169,192 | 156,333 EUR |
USD purchasing-power equivalents; the last column applies market FX (1 USD = 0.924 EUR, 2024). Compute any amount in the interactive localizer.

Frequently asked questions
- How do I convert a New Zealand salary to Portugal?
- Multiply by the cost-of-living ratio: S_local = S_base × (I_PT ÷ I_NZ) = S_base × 0.68. A $120,000 New Zealand salary is worth about $81,212 in Portugal in purchasing-power terms.
- Is this a currency conversion?
- No — figures are USD purchasing-power equivalents. At market FX (1 USD = 0.924 EUR, 2024), the $81,212 figure is roughly 75,040 EUR.
- Why is the fair salary lower in Portugal?
- Because Portugal has a lower cost of living than New Zealand, so the fair equivalent is smaller — same purchasing power, lower sticker price. The price levels are 0.891 (New Zealand) and 0.603 (Portugal) against a US baseline of 1.0.
